The American Century Select High Yield ETF (NYSE: AHYB) is designed to provide investors with exposure to high yield corporate bonds, commonly referred to as "junk bonds." This ETF aims to capitalize on the potential for higher income through securities that typically have lower credit ratings, thus offering a higher yield compared to investment-grade bonds. The fund is managed by American Century Investments, a well-regarded asset management firm known for its focus on growth and income strategies.

AHYB seeks to invest primarily in a diversified portfolio of high yield corporate bonds, which can include bonds from various sectors such as technology, healthcare, consumer goods, and energy. By targeting these bonds, AHYB offers investors access to an asset class that can provide higher returns, albeit with increased risk. The fund employs an active management approach, allowing portfolio managers to make strategic decisions based on market conditions, economic outlook, and credit analysis, aiming to maximize pre-tax total return.

One notable feature of AHYB is its expense ratio, which is competitive relative to other ETFs in the same category, thus enabling investors to capture more of their returns. As with all high yield investments, risks associated with AHYB include credit risk, interest rate risk, and liquidity risk. Economic downturns can significantly impact the performance of high yield bonds, leading to increased default rates.

Overall, the American Century Select High Yield ETF serves as a viable option for investors seeking exposure to high yield corporate debt, looking for income generation and portfolio diversification. However, it is essential for potential investors to perform due diligence and consider their risk tolerance before committing to this asset class.

Description


The fund seeks to provide high current income.. Fund will invest at least 80% of the funds net assets, plus any borrowings for investment purposes, in high-yield debt securities. A high-yield security is one that has been rated below the four highest categories used by a nationally recognized statistical rating organization (for example, below BBB by Standard & Poors Corporation or below Baa by Moodys Investors Service, Inc.), or, if unrated, determined by the investment advisor to be of similar quality. High-yield securities are also referred to as junk bonds.
